What a B2B Marketplace Platform Does
A B2B marketplace platform connects business buyers with multiple vendors in a centralized digital environment where companies can discover, compare, and purchase products or services. Unlike consumer marketplaces, B2B platforms handle complex business workflows including quote requests, bulk ordering, negotiated pricing, credit terms, and multi-level approval processes. The system manages vendor onboarding, product catalog aggregation, and transaction coordination while ensuring trust and compliance.
The platform acts as an intermediary layer that standardizes business transactions across multiple suppliers. It provides vendors with tools to list offerings, manage inventory levels, process orders, and track performance metrics. Buyers benefit from unified search, transparent pricing, centralized invoicing, and streamlined procurement workflows that replace manual RFQ processes and scattered vendor relationships.
Beyond basic transactions, B2B marketplace platforms support specialized features such as tiered pricing structures, company account management, purchase order integration, credit limit enforcement, and detailed analytics for both buyers and sellers. The system handles revenue distribution, commission calculations, and platform administration while maintaining data security and regulatory compliance across business operations.

Core Features of B2B Marketplace Platform
Vendor Onboarding and Management System
Structured vendor registration with business verification, document collection, and approval workflows. The system maintains separate vendor dashboards where suppliers manage their company profile, upload compliance documents, and control operational settings. Platform administrators can review applications, set vendor permissions, and monitor seller performance through centralized management tools.
Multi-Catalog Product Management
Vendors list products with business-specific attributes including SKU codes, bulk pricing tiers, minimum order quantities, and lead times. The platform aggregates offerings from multiple suppliers into a unified searchable catalog while maintaining vendor-specific inventory, pricing rules, and product variations. Buyers can filter by specifications, certifications, and supplier ratings.
Quote Request and Negotiation Workflows
Buyers can submit detailed quote requests for custom quantities, specifications, or service terms. Vendors receive notifications, review requirements, and submit competitive quotes through structured forms. The platform tracks quote versions, negotiation history, and approval status, allowing businesses to compare proposals before committing to orders.
Tiered Pricing and Contract Management
Support volume-based pricing tiers, contract pricing for established relationships, and customer-specific discounts. The system applies correct pricing automatically based on buyer segments, order quantities, and active contract terms. Pricing rules are managed per vendor while maintaining transparency for qualified buyers.
Company Account and Multi-User Access
Business buyers create company accounts with multiple team members who have role-based permissions. Organizations configure approval chains where purchase requests route through managers before order placement. The platform tracks spending limits, department budgets, and individual user activity within company accounts.
Purchase Order Integration and Processing
Generate platform purchase orders that capture all transaction details, terms, and line items in standardized formats. The system supports PO upload, PO matching against invoices, and integration with external procurement systems. Vendors receive clear order documentation while buyers maintain organized procurement records.
Escrow and Payment Distribution
Implement secure escrow mechanisms where platform holds payments until delivery confirmation or agreed milestones. The system calculates platform commissions, vendor payouts, and applicable fees before distributing funds. Payment schedules accommodate business terms including net-30 arrangements, milestone releases, and vendor-specific settlement cycles.
Transaction Analytics and Reporting
Provide detailed analytics dashboards showing marketplace performance, vendor sales trends, buyer behavior patterns, and revenue metrics. Platform administrators monitor gross merchandise value, commission earnings, and vendor activity. Individual vendors and buyers access personalized reports showing their transaction history, spending patterns, and performance indicators.
Compliance and Document Management
Maintain audit trails for all transactions, store compliance documents including contracts and certificates, and enforce business policies across platform activity. The system manages vendor agreements, insurance certificates, tax documentation, and regulatory compliance records. Automated workflows ensure documentation stays current and accessible for audits.
Common Use Cases
Industrial Supplies and Manufacturing
Manufacturers and industrial buyers use B2B marketplaces to source raw materials, components, and equipment from verified suppliers. The platform handles technical specifications, compliance certificates, and bulk order workflows required for production operations.
Wholesale Distribution Networks
Distributors and wholesalers operate B2B platforms connecting retailers with product suppliers. The marketplace manages tiered pricing for different retailer segments, minimum order requirements, and territory-based supplier assignments.
Professional Services Marketplace
Businesses discover and engage professional service providers including consultants, agencies, and specialized contractors. The platform facilitates project-based work with proposal submission, scope documentation, milestone payments, and service delivery tracking.
Healthcare and Medical Procurement
Healthcare facilities procure medical supplies, equipment, and pharmaceuticals through specialized B2B marketplaces. The platform ensures regulatory compliance, manages vendor certifications, and handles the complex documentation required for medical purchasing.
Construction and Building Materials
Construction companies and contractors source building materials, tools, and equipment from multiple suppliers through unified platforms. The marketplace handles project-based procurement, delivery coordination, and payment terms aligned with construction project timelines.
Software and Technology Licensing
IT buyers discover and purchase software licenses, cloud services, and technology solutions through B2B platforms. The system manages license agreements, subscription terms, and integration with procurement systems used by enterprise technology departments.
Technology and Security
Enterprise Security and Compliance
Platform architecture implements role-based access control, encrypted data transmission, and secure payment processing. Business data remains isolated per company account with audit logging for compliance tracking. Security measures protect sensitive commercial information and transaction details.
Scalable Marketplace Infrastructure
Built to handle growing vendor networks, increasing transaction volumes, and expanding product catalogs without performance degradation. The platform architecture separates vendor operations, enabling independent scaling as marketplace participation grows across business segments.
Integration and Extensibility
System design allows integration with ERP systems, accounting software, payment gateways, and logistics providers used by business buyers. API architecture supports extensions for industry-specific requirements while maintaining core marketplace functionality.

Frequently Asked Questions
What makes B2B marketplace platforms different from consumer marketplaces?
B2B platforms handle complex business workflows including quote requests, negotiated pricing, purchase orders, approval chains, and credit terms. They support company accounts with multiple users, tiered pricing structures, and business-specific features that consumer marketplaces do not require.
Can the platform integrate with existing ERP or procurement systems?
Yes, the platform architecture supports integration with ERP systems, accounting software, and procurement tools through APIs. Integration scope depends on specific systems but commonly includes order synchronization, inventory updates, and invoice data exchange.
How do you handle commission structures and vendor payouts?
The platform calculates commissions based on configurable rules per vendor or category. It manages payment distribution, vendor settlements, and financial reporting. You can define commission percentages, flat fees, or tiered structures aligned with your marketplace business model.
Is the platform suitable for regulated industries?
The platform includes compliance features such as document management, audit trails, and vendor verification workflows. While it can support regulated industries, specific compliance requirements should be reviewed during planning to ensure all regulatory needs are addressed.
